Online dating

Online dating has its place. As a matchmaker, I can say without exaggeration that it has fundamentally changed the entire dating scene as we know it. It’s now easier than ever before to meet people from all walks of life, individuals you may well be interested in dating but whom you’d have never met in ‘real life’. This could be either because you’re both too busy to sit night after night in a bar or you just live really far apart.

The challenge with online dating, though, is knowing where to draw the line. After all, you might click with someone truly incredible – but what’s to say that if you hadn’t kept swiping a little longer through Tinder that you wouldn’t have met someone even better? And no-one likes to think that they’ve ‘settled’, so you can experience a bit of a conundrum.

What’s more, whilst it’s exciting to have the opportunity to meet loads of interesting, dynamic, attractive strangers, the two of you don’t have the social context of having known each other for a long time. You’re simply two singletons meeting in a bar, hoping things go well. And sometimes they will – but sometimes, the chemistry just won’t be there.

Getting out there

If you’re actively looking for love, it can often feel like you’re the only singleton in the entire world – especially when all your friends are coupling up and getting cosy. However, 51% of Londoners describe themselves as single – so where are all these mythical single people lurking? And how can you go about meeting them? It’s time for proactive dating.

To begin with, you need to own your love life by considering what you want to get out of it. What do you want to achieve? A long-term relationship? A couple of dates and some fun but nothing more? Marriage and kids, the whole caboodle? By identifying what you want before you get out on the scene, you equip yourself with a much stronger and more resolute mindset of whom you want to meet – and the results will be evident. You’ll save yourself a lot of time by not pursuing flaky people only intent on messing you about, and instead home on in that handful of amazing individuals who share your values and want what you want. The next step is finding them.

Identify what it is that you’re truly passionate about in life. Is it work, a hobby, exercise, charity, volunteering? By giving this some thought, you can then begin to research groups or communities you can join where you’re very likely to meet likeminded individuals. This means you’ll already have lots of common ground, and sparks may well fly.
